Microptik has developed a new technology combining microscopic and surface topographic analysis, to help in tasks of conservation of paintings diagnosis, recognition and characterization of damges, deformations, surface dirt or any other imperfection present in these artworks.
The technology is based on the automation of the process of inspection of paintings. This can be a slow and difficult task with the traditional methods carried out by an operator. In Microptik, we put our knowledge in automation and image analysis fields at serveice of art, to improve this process and make it easier and reliable, using the best hardware and software for this particular application.
The system is customizable with different analysis technologies. The new development uses for preliminar analysis a fast topographic scan of the surface, and then it can perform more in-deep analysis of the areas of interest detected.
Using a low magnification camera, the system can set the whole area of analysis and coordinates map of the sample. Then, with our 3D reconstruction technology, a pattern os structured light is porjected over the whole painting, getting texture information and 3D profile of the sample.

Once this step is completed, the system can perform automatic analysis of areas of interest. With a 3 motorized axis positioning system, it guides the high magnification system precisely where it is needed a deeper inspection. Then we use microscopy to get detailed visual analysis of the area, and also we provide DFD technology to get even more information about whatever problem that could be present in the painting. 
Microscopic inspection is linked to image analysis software, in which we can identify and charcaterize and sort shapes, particles and  colour and make precise measurements of these objects or artifacts, scratches or damages. DFD technology is used to make a fully detailed 3D model of the area os interest. With this information, deformations and surface dirt can be identified, or any imperfection in varnish or paint that could be useful for the analysis of the painting.

    

With the best software designed for this application with automatic control of the whole analysis process, it can be fully automated and it can reveal information about the paint and color distribution, texture, thickness and 3D profile of the surface, detect defects or damages and store all that information to help in the process of conservation.
